In this book, I tried to consider all the nuances to make the knitting process convenient and understandable for everyone, regardless of their dominant hand.” — Elena Grabenko
Elena Grabenko knows from her own experience how difficult it is for people with a left dominant hand to master knitting needles, and the challenges they face when trying to use regular master classes and descriptions. After all, absolutely all information about knitting techniques, all master classes, and descriptions in books and on the internet are designed for right-handers.
A lot of work, tireless collection and processing of all available information, adaptation of techniques, methods, and ways to knit from left to right — now Elena is one of the few masters who creates clear and detailed descriptions for knitting trendy clothes, regardless of your dominant hand.
The models themselves possess a unique style and are made with impeccable taste.
- 12 author master classes: hat, snood, mittens, jumper, sweater “Web”, oversized cardigan, cozy cardi, lace sweater, hoodie, suit, polo, vest.
- Basics of knitting for left-handers and right-handers, features of yarn and tools selection
- Rules for knitting samples, storing knitted items, and wet-heat treatment.
Each step, each process is described in detail and illustrated. The author took into account all the nuances, added visual video lessons that you can access via QR code directly from the pages of the book.
